第一次预测的精度、F 分数和召回率高

Posted

技术标签:

【中文标题】第一次预测的精度、F 分数和召回率高【英文标题】:Precision, F-score and Recall High on first prediction 【发布时间】:2020-09-30 01:34:39 【问题描述】:

我已经打印了我的 SVM 模型对二元类进行预测的分类报告,但它在第一次预测时得分很高(超过 95%),我知道它打印高值时很好,但我需要执行特征在这之后的选择,你觉得这正常吗?什么样的特征选择适合二分类?

【问题讨论】:

【参考方案1】:

你觉得这正常吗?

这取决于您的数据。如果你的数据是完全线性可分的,那么几乎所有的线性分类器都会表现良好。

如果所有的准确率、召回率和 F 分数都很高,并且它们对你来说足够高,那么也许你不必走得更远。

你可以看到特征重要性,然后你可以阅读这篇文章:Determining the most contributing features for SVM classifier in sklearn

如果你使用其他算法,特征重要性可能会有点不同。

【讨论】:

以上是关于第一次预测的精度、F 分数和召回率高的主要内容,如果未能解决你的问题,请参考以下文章

y_pred 和 y_true 具有不同大小时的精度、召回率、f 分数

如何使用 python 打印精度、召回率、f 分数?

精确率,准确率,召回率,F-score

如何在 python 中使用 libSVM 计算精度、召回率和 F 分数

29、评估多分类问题--混淆矩阵和F分数

召回率(R值),准确率(P值)及F值